Legislation introduced in September 2004 (Planning and Compulsory Purchase Act) introduced Local Development Frameworks as a way of streamlining the Local Planning process and promote a pro-active positive approach to managing development. The LDF is made up of a number of documents listed in the Council’s revised Local Development Scheme, approved at Cabinet on 11th June 2007, and will be prepared in accordance with the timetable set out in that document. These documents are:-
- Statement of Community Involvement (adopted September 2007)
- Core Strategy
- Housing, Employment and Site Allocations
- Generic Development Control Policies
- Burton Town Centre Area Action Plan
- Inner Burton Area Action Plan
- Re-use of Redundant Rural Buildings Supplementary Planning Guidance
- Design Guide Supplementary Planning Guidance
Consultation for the Issues and Options stage of the Core Strategy and the Burton upon Trent Town Centre Area Action Plan has taken place as part of a period of continuous involvement. The Council consulted those on its consultee database and held a number of exhibitions throughout the Borough. The Council has also prepared an Issues and Options Paper for the Site Allocations and Policies Development Plan Document for comment during April, May and June 2008.
